Time the record covers
At most 4.3 million years on record.
Every occurrence read is dated to somewhere between 205.7 Mya and 201.4 Mya, and nothing in the dating separates them, so that window is what the record shows rather than a span.
2 occurrences of Eozostrodon parvus on record, most of them in the Late Triassic. Bar height is expected occurrences, not a count: each fossil is spread across the span it is dated to, so a tall narrow bar means tight dating and a low wide one means loose.
